Work Step by Step
Multiply each side of the equation by the least common denominator, or LCD, which is $x - 2$, in this case:
$\dfrac{4}{x - 2} \cdot (x - 2) = \dfrac{x - 1}{x - 2} \cdot(x- 2)$
Cancel out common terms in the numerators and denominators:
$4 = x - 1$
Add $1$ to each side of the equation:
$x = 5$
To check the solution, plug in $5$ for $x$ into the original equation:
$\dfrac{4}{5 - 2} = \dfrac{5 - 1}{5 - 2}$
Simplify the fractions:
$\dfrac{4}{3} = \dfrac{4}{3}$
Both sides are equal to one another; therefore, this solution is correct.
